Projects

Go Online

Web Application

A fun group project to implement the board game Go. The application is built using NodeJS, ExpressJS and MongoDB and supports many features including: single player, local multiplayer, online multiplayer, private and group chat, and game replays.

Play now or view the source code.

Multiplayer Card Games

Android

A side project to explore Android development (Java and XML). As the name suggests, the app allows users to play card games with each other remotely. It uses the Google Play API for online turn-based multiplayer functionality. Only Crazy Eights is currently implemented.

View the source code.